Phone Sales Collapse for Microsoft

Microsoft reported a 2% year-on-year decline in revenue in the third quarter to 21.7 billion dollars,  blaming the changes in its phone business, which it is restructuring.  Revenue from sales of phone hardware fell 54% to 1.1 billion dollars, but Microsoft's Devices & Consumer Other segment saw revenue rise 33%. That segment includes advertising, Xbox Live transactional revenue and Office 365 Home Premium subscriptions. The Commercial Other segment, which includes Microsoft's Azure cloud business, lifted revenues 47% to 3.3 billion dollars. source: Microsoft presentation
